What is Canva?
What is Canva?
Canva is a graphic layout app that aims to allow you develop aesthetic products without requiring extensive visuals style experience. Commonly, the tool is used to create social media graphics, basic videos, presentations, slides, posters and various other aesthetic properties– and a variety of adjustable layouts as well as royalty free photos is given to aid individuals do so conveniently.
Canva
Canva
Unlike standard visuals style tools like Adobe Illustrator as well as Photoshop, Canva’s understanding contour is developed to be extremely mild. This indicates that its function set is extra basic that these kind of ‘pro’ options– but its prices is considerably less than them too.
Released in 2013 by technology entrepreneur Melanie Perkins, Canva is now a hugely preferred remedy for developing styles, boasting over 100 million month-to-month energetic individuals in over 190 nations.
Over 13 billion layouts have been produced with the device and also 3,200 staff members currently help the business.
Just how does Canva function?
Canva can be used either in a web internet browser or as a downloadable app (for Mac, PC, Chromebook, iOS or Android).
It gives you 3 key points to aid you develop your design:
- themes– pre-designed layouts that you can use for a variety of applications ( for instance to create presentations, video clips, charts, adverts or infographics ).
- ‘ elements’– aristocracy complimentary images, video clips and graphics that you can contribute to your Canva layouts.
- a drag as well as decrease editor that allows you move components around a theme.
Additionally, Canva gives controls for editing the colours and also typefaces made use of on a template; it additionally allows you produce custom themes.
The concept is that you simply pick a template, drop some material into it, make a few tweaks and then export your design for usage online or as a published thing.

Creating graphes in Canva.
Canva is commonly believed of as a best tool for creating social media graphics, it offers you some truly beneficial ( as well as commonly neglected) functions for developing charts and also graphes as well.
You can create up to 11 various sorts of chart utilizing Canva, consisting of bar charts, line graphs, pie charts, histograms and more.
The attribute is astonishingly easy to use– you merely enter your data right into a table on the left hand side of the Canva interface, which Canva then immediately becomes a chart or chart (see screenshot below).
These can be exported to a variety of documents formats, or installed on sites using a code snippet (the last method of discussion providing you a way to update your data in Canva and show one of the most up to date graphs on your website automatically).
Creating a graph in Canva.
Developing a graph in Canva.
For me, this is a standout function of the tool that offers you a really basic means to existing statistics in an incredibly appealing, on-brand way.

Exporting your tasks.
Once you’ve produced your design or video clip in Canva, you can export it to a range of layouts, particularly:.
- PNG.
- JPG.
- PDF (low-res and print quality).
- SVG.
- MP4.
- GIF.
- PPTX ( by means of an app– much more on this later).
To be straightforward, comparative to specialist layout tools ( and even similar ‘prosumer’ tools like Adobe Express), this is fairly a small range of outcome layouts, as well as represents among the crucial disadvantages of Canva.
If you use a specialist graphics or video clip editing and enhancing package, you’ll have the ability to export your content right into nearly any layout going– however Canva really limits your choices here.
Canva outcome choices.
Considerably, you can not export to Adobe Photoshop’s PSD layout, implying that if you intend to start a style off in Canva and afterwards send it to a professional visuals designer for improvement, you’re out of good luck. (Workarounds for resolving this circumstance exist– including converting documents to PDF and also using third-party devices to separate layers out– however they’re clunky).
And also only one video clip export style is given: MP4 (with no alternatives offered to readjust its dimension or quality).
Now, to be reasonable, Canva does cover the essentials with its result styles, and also a great deal of its users won’t actually require a lot of additional ones; the crucial purpose of the product is to let individuals produce rapidly, and also export simply. For many applications, the series of export styles will be great ( specifically if you’re using Canva to produce content that’s predestined to be consumed online).
But some customers will miss out on the versatility to output in a style of their own picking.

Can you back up a Canva task?
Canva makes use of a typical documents and also folder based technique to arranging your layout, it’s crucial to keep in mind that there isn’t really a method to back up your tasks using the system.
You can recover deleted apply for a collection duration– after erasing a style, it’s kept in a garbage folder for 30 days prior to being permanently removed (if you remove a team, that group and its web content can be recovered for up to 14 days).
While these moratorium rate, they’re no alternative to having the ability to support your projects to a gadget and reimport them in case of accidental deletion of a task (or loss of accessibility to a Canva account).
Yes, you can export your files to PNGs, JPGs etc– but these will squash all the layers in your design, implying that when you re-import them to Canva, they’re no more editable.
Building a internet site with Canva.
Along with being able to develop aesthetic assets with Canva, you can practically use it to develop sites also.
Creating a site in Canva.
Designing a web site in Canva.
It has to be stated nonetheless that only extremely easy web sites can be developed with the platform– you can build a one-page site ‘ sales brochure’ site with Canva, yet that’s about it. The websites that you can make with Canva appearance very specialist as well as on-brand , yet you can ignore incorporating points like a intricate navigation structure or ecommerce right into them.
Simply put, although you can create a simple online presence with Canva ( as well as a lot of individuals have: over 2 million, according to Canva), it doesn’t give you the sort of specialist site structure functions that site contractors like Shopify and Squarespace supply.
The site developer may be ideal for some users’ needs, nonetheless– if all you require is a basic resume site with some duplicate as well as a couple of images, it’ll do the job penalty. Over 670 website design templates are available which you can inhabit with internet site web content conveniently.
When you’ve created your site, you can either release it to a cost-free Canva website address (yoursitename.my.canva.site), acquire a brand-new domain name for it via Canva (using the desktop version just), or map it to a domain name you currently possess.

Customer assistance
There are two means to get client assistance from Canva.
First, there’s the Canva aid facility, which includes a searchable archive helpful sources and also how-to guides.
The Canva aid facility
The Canva aid facility.
There’s also email assistance. The form for this is very easy to access– with some other on-line apps, you do not get to see get in touch with information up until you’ve looked a aid center for a service to your trouble first, but Canva makes the them very easy to find (googling ‘contact Canva assistance’ need to arrange you out rather swiftly).
Speaking to Canva’s client support group
Calling Canva’s customer support team
In terms of turn-around times for support queries, these differ according to plan:
- Canva Pro– within 24 hrs
- Canva for Teams– concern assistance within 24 hours
- Print– within 24 hrs
- Nonprofit and Education– within 48 hrs
- Canva Free– 1 week
It’s a pity that phone or live support isn’t offered, however the truth that customers of the Canva free strategy obtain assistance is good, as well as offered the low rates point of Canva, it’s rather easy to understand that customer care is email-only.

Pricing as well as worth for money
Up until now, we’ve looked at all the essential functions of Canva; yet not its rates. Allow’s study that now.
Canva prices strategies
There are three major versions of Canva to take into consideration:
- Canva Free– $0 each month
- Canva Pro– $12.99 each month (for one individual).
- Canva for Teams– Variable prices (starting at $14.99 per month for as much as 5 users).
If you spend for your Canva plan on an annual basis, a price cut of 16% is applied.
Subject to a vetting process, totally free or affordable plans are provided to instructional companies; and also non-profits can use Canva free of cost.
Canva prices table.
Canva pricing table.
In terms of the distinctions in between these three plans, the crucial things to watch out for are as adheres to:.
- Seats– the variety of individuals varies by plan, with the free plan and Canva Pro both offering just one user account, as well as the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y allowing you buy numerous seats.
- Design templates– the paid-for strategies offer you considerably more themes than the cost-free one. You get a tremendous 610,000 templates to have fun with on the ‘Canva Pro’ and also ‘Canva for Teams’ plans (but you still get accessibility to a extremely generous 250,000 free layouts on the $0 strategy).
- Videos as well as images — the paid-for strategies give you access to over 100+ million supply videos, images and graphics ; the totally free strategy gives you a big variety of images and also graphics (‘ numerous thousands,’ according to Canva), but no video clips.
- Brand name sets– if you intend to utilize your own brand name shades and font styles conveniently in Canva, you’ll need to be on a paid-for strategy. On the ‘Pro’ plan, you can create as much as 100 Brand sets; on the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y, the limit is 300.
- Storage room– the totally free plan offers you 5GB of cloud storage space; the ‘Pro’ plan supplies 1TB; and also on the ‘Canva for Teams’ plan, you obtain 1TB per individual.
- Transparent backgrounds– if you want to output a style with a transparent history, you’ll need to be on a costs strategy.
- Customer controls– just the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y provides controls over what can be uploaded to or edited in Canva.
- Support– as gone over over, feedback times are faster if you’re on a pro version of Canva (with turn-around time for queries being considerably quicker on the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y).

Value for money.
There’s no question regarding it: Canva provides you a great deal of value.
For a reasonably small monthly fee, you can delight in access to a wide variety of layout devices and also aesthetic possessions that let you create incredibly specialist outcomes, very rapidly.
Not just you, necessarily– 5 seats are consisted of by default on a $14.99 ‘Canva for Teams’ account. By any kind of stretch, this represents great value, especially for small business proprietors on low budgets.
And, when you think about that a month-to-month cost of $12.99 to $14.99 is frequently less than what you would certainly spend for simply one supply picture from Getty or iStock, however offers you access to countless stock pictures and video clips, this feeling of value for cash ends up being a lot more noticable.
It’s worth mentioning nonetheless that strangely, Canva comes to be more expensive on a per-user basis if you buy a lot more accounts (the reverse is typically the situation with other apps). If you have 5 customers in your Canva account, the ordinary regular monthly fee per customer is just $2.99. But if you raise the variety of individuals to 50, the per-user rate rises to $12.85 per user.
Nevertheless, you need to remember that many company applications needing a regular monthly subscription typically cost a lot greater than Canva– the SEO apps we assess, for instance, usually range from $99 to $400 each month in rate, and also include incredibly small seat counts. In spite of Canva’s slightly strange approach to seat prices, I’m still struggling to believe of any kind of item that we’ve reviewed to date that offers fairly so much functionality for such a low rate.
